Catalan Audiovisual Cluster is back for ISE 2023
The Cluster is sharing a booth with Barcelona City Council (CS300 – Congress Square) and invites visitors to stop by to find out more about its members and what they have achieved.
Building on the new Content Production and Distribution focus for ISE 2023, the Cluster will host two sessions about the emergence of virtual sets with LED screens - a technology that is revolutionising the AV sector.
Tuesday 31 January, 16:00 (Room CC4.1):
Lux Machina & virtual production: what's behind 'House of Dragon', 'The Mandalorian' or 'Bullet Train'?
(Tech Talks session in English, free to attend)
With David Gray, Managing Director of Lux Machina Consulting, a NEP Group, Inc. company. The Catalan Audiovisual Cluster presents one of the key companies in the development of virtual sets, Lux Machina. Based in California, they have worked on major productions such as 'The Mandalorian' and 'House of the Dragon'. In this session Gray will explain the evolution and operation of virtual production, a field in which they are pioneers, through various practical applications.

Friday 3 February, 10:30 (Room CC4.1):
Jóvenes talentos y tecnología: proyectos de la Semana del Talento
(Tech Talks Español session in Spanish, free to attend)
Audiovisual Talent Week (Jóvenes talentos y tecnología: proyectos de la Semana del Talento) takes place in November each year. Hosted by the Catalan Audiovisual Cluster, the event encompasses a series of activities aimed at connecting emerging talent from universities in audiovisual disciplines with professionals across the sector. Its main event is the Audiovisual Pitching Session, but it also includes other activities like the market for new professionals, workshops, conferences and networking sessions.
In this session, four university students will present their award-winning projects: IMPACTO (interactive installation) by Gerard Valls, PIXEL SOUND (application) by Thalia Escribano, REMOTE (virtual reality) by David Mallén and RUNES (Podcast) by Guillem Perramon. Each session will be accompanied by members of the jury: Vanesa Alarcón, Mònica Andreu and David Villareal.
